We were in FW from 4/16 through 4/22, and had terrible experiences with the transportation system (as well as check in, but that's another story). Let me just state that this is the third time we have stayed at FW, and never had a problem before.
We had a site in the 1000 loop. The FW internal busses are the Yellow, Orange, and Purple. Each service one section of the campground with the Orange also servicing Wilderness Lodge. You take these busses to the Outpost (near where you check-in) to get bussess everywhere except MGM; or to the Settlement (down by the Marina) where you get the bus to MGM or the boat to MK.
The Orange bus services the 600-800, 900, 1000, 1100 loops plus Wilderness Lodge. There are only 2 (that's right 2) Orange busses. There are 3-4 Yellow and Purple running all the time. We waited at least 20 minutes outside the 1000 loop for the Orange bus. When we returned from a park (either Outpost or Settlement) we waited upwards of 40-60 minutes for an Orange bus. Yellow or Purple would come by 3-4 times during the same period.
As for the boat to MK. There were two afternoons/early evenings when the wait for a boat was 60 minutes. One afternoon we left MGM to go back to FW to walk the dogs (they were at the FW Kennel). We just missed the bus from MGM so we had to wait 20 minutes for the next one. Arrived at the Settlement and waited 40 minutes for a bus to the Outpost. Walked and exercised the dogs for 20 minutes. It then took us another 40 minutes to get back to MGM. That was 2 hours lost for something that should have taken an hour at the most.
So, IMHO, we would have been better off driving ourselves around. And as another poster mentioned, there are times when you have to get off the bus at Wilderness Lodge and transfer to a FW bus because they don't have one going directly to the campground.
We waited less time to get on rides at MK (which was packed both days we were there) than we did getting the bus from FW.
